Over the past 30 years, there have been 15 property sales recorded in the LN11 8RR postcode area. The highest sale price reached £210,000, while the most recent sale was for a detached bungalow sold in June 2023 for £185,000.
The estimated average property value in LN11 8RR currently stands at £227,338, which is roughly in line with the city average (within ±8%), suggesting property prices reflect broader market trends.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£3,372.
Property prices in LN11 8RR have risen by 3.4% over the past year , with a total increase of 29.1%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 57.7% over the past decade.
100% of recorded transactions in the area were for detached properties.
Housing in LN11 8RR is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 80% of homes being lived in by the owners.
Properties at LN11 8RR appear fifteen times in the Land Registry records, with the latest transaction recorded on 6 Jun 2023. It also has five Energy Performance Certificates (EPC) entries, the earliest dating back to 9 Sep 2014. We use this data, to estimate the property's characteristics and current market value.
